There are numerous different congenital heart defects. It can happen with any part of the heart. Unfortunately, from what I have read prevention is not an answer but the good thing is that quite often through the talents of some great surgeons these things can be corrected.
The problem is that despite the strides that have been made in fixing this problem the cost is sometimes prohibitive for some families. Now I don't know about you but I would do just about any thing if this were the case for someone in my family.
